The Junior Achievement Stock Market Challenge is a unique & dynamic event for students & professionals. The daytime event for high school students in Bloomington-Normal provides young people with the opportunity to experience the stock exchange firsthand. During the evening events in Bloomington-Normal and East Peoria, professionals have the opportunity to test their market savviness & enjoy a fun night with colleagues. Proceeds from this event support youth education in our community by providing kindergarten through 12th grade students with JA classroom programs that teach financial literacy, workforce readiness and entrepreneurship. Don't miss this exclusive event where teams are issued $1,000,000 to buy mock stock in 26 fictitious companies. Once the opening bell is rung, the market opens & every 60 seconds is a new trading day! With the changing market and the game's high energy environment, teams are challenged to compete for the largest portfolio by the end of trading.
How Does It Work?The Stock Market Challenge is centered on a software system that simulates a 60-day cycle of the stock market and its function of buying, selling, analysis and risk. Every 60 seconds represents a day of trading. Each day brings news from the financial markets challenging teams to analyze and decide what actions they should take. The goal of each team (4-6 players) is to accumulate the highest possible net worth in their investment portfolio at the close of trading. Due to the volatile market, and the games frantic pace, teams will be pushed to the brink, as they compete to have the largest portfolio by the end of trading. Junior Achievement (JA) is the world's largest organization dedicated to educating students about workforce readiness, entrepreneurship and financial literacy through experiential, hands-on programs. Junior Achievement of Central Illinois is a member of JA Worldwide and part of a global organization that operates in 123 countries and reaches 9.7 million students.
JA programs help prepare young people for the real world by showing them how to generate wealth and effectively manage it, how to create jobs which make their communities more robust, and how to apply entrepreneurial thinking to the workplace. Students put these lessons into action and learn the value of contributing to their communities.
JA's unique approach allows volunteers from the community to deliver our curriculum while sharing their experiences with students. Embodying the heart of JA, our 384,925 classroom volunteers transform the key concepts of our lessons into a message that inspires and empowers students to believe in themselves, showing them they can make a difference in the world.
JA programs empower youth to own their future economic success.
